Equipment Operator, Senior (Ditching) - DOT Operations
Pay $16.94 / hour
Location Fort Myers/Florida
Employment type Full-Time
Job Description
- Req#: 3838088 This is skilled work in the operation of large vehicles and public works equipment maintaining Lee County rights of way, canals, and roadways with the Department of Transportation Operations Division.
- Work involves operating various types of equipment or performing semi skilled work tasks incidental to duties performed.
- Haul materials for ditch maintenance operations.
- Operates light equipment to maintain road rights of way such as pickup trucks with trailers, material hauling trucks and dump trucks and/or related equipment.
- Operate hand and power tools.
- Perform minor operator related maintenance on related equipment.
- May be required to perform labor duties such as lay sod, shovel and/or raking duties.
- Haul debris to dump site. Haul road maintenance materials to job sites and stock pile operations.
- Occasionally will install pipe.
- Assist in other job duty responsibilities.
- Requires any combination of education and experience equivalent to High School graduation or GED equivalent and six months of heavy equipment operation or closely related experience.
- Possession of a valid Class B CDL with air brakes endorsement and an acceptable driving record is required.
- This is a safety-sensitive position, which is subject to Drug & Alcohol Workplace testing as provided in DOT regulation 49CFR-parts 40 and /or 655.
- The work days and hours for this position are Monday -Thursday 7:00AM - 5:30PM.
